The::Beastieux

Sangre de Bestia + Corazón de Pingüino | Un blog acerca de Linux, *BSD, Open Source, Software Libre, Programación …

Código C++ – Números Perfectos


Método 1:

/Codificado por: sAfOrAs
//Codigo fuente: Calcula números perfectos.
#include<iostream>
using namespace std;
int main()
{
	int n=1,x=1,s=0;
	while(n<=10000)
	{
		while(x<=(n/2))
		{
			if(n%x==0)
				s=s+x;
				x=x+1;
		}
		if(n==s)
			cout<<n<<", Es perfecto"<<endl;
		n=n+1; x=1;s=0;
	}
	cin.ignore(); return 0;
}
//UN NUMERO PERFECTO ES CUANDO TODOS SUS DIVISORES MENORES SUMADOS DAN EL MISMO NUMERO.

Método 2:

//Codificado por: sAfOrAs
//Codigo fuente: Números Perfectos.
//Autor; Danny H. Saforas Contreras.
#include<iostream>
using namespace std;
int main()
{
	int a=0,b=1,c=1;
	while(c<100)
	{	
		
		cout<<c<<endl;
		c=a+b;
		a=b; b=c;	
	}
	cin.ignore(); return 0;
}
About these ads

Una respuesta a “Código C++ – Números Perfectos

  1. Francisca noviembre 16, 2012 en 12:35 pm

    Y en python?
    como podr’iamos hacerlo?

No te quedes callado. Pregunta, Comenta, Comparte, Sígueme, Suscríbete, Déjame tu opinión... Soy Beastieux Zeroo...

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

Seguir

Recibe cada nueva publicación en tu buzón de correo electrónico.

Únete a otros 541 seguidores

A %d blogueros les gusta esto: